Preferencje help
Widoczny [Schowaj] Abstrakt
Liczba wyników

Znaleziono wyników: 9

Liczba wyników na stronie
first rewind previous Strona / 1 next fast forward last
Wyniki wyszukiwania
help Sortuj według:

help Ogranicz wyniki do:
first rewind previous Strona / 1 next fast forward last
1
Content available remote Analysis and design of control data processing as discrete event systems
EN
The following article presents the application of the Max-Plus Linear System (MPLS) method in the synthesis of different IT process control structures, taking place in the systems belonging to the class of Discrete Event Systems (DES). Modelling and analysis of these systems are based on the state equations, expressed in MPLS categories and classical principles of control theory, adapted for them. MPLS is based on max-plus algebra formalism and is supported with graphical representation in the form of Timed Event Graph (TEG), which is the special case of Timed Petri Nets (TPN). The article contains an overview of the theoretical work on discrete control processes, with a particular focus on the synthesis of control signals in the open control to obtain the desired output system. A practical example has been used for distributed computational process and data transmission for the system controlling selected technological process. Numerical results are presented.
PL
W artykule przedstawiono zastosowanie metod opartych na max-plus liniowym systemie (MPLS) w syntezie struktur sterujących różnych procesów IT, zachodzących w systemach należących do klasy systemów zdarzeń dyskretnych. Modelowanie i analiza tych systemów bazuje na równaniach stanu, wyrażonych w kategoriach MPLS i przystosowanych do nich, klasycznych zasadach teorii sterowania. MPLS opiera się na formalizmie max-plus algebry i posiada reprezentację graficzną w postaci czasowego grafu zdarzeń, który jest szczególnym przypadkiem czasowych sieci Petriego. Artykuł zawiera przegląd prac teoretycznych dotyczących sterowania procesami zdarzeń dyskretnych ze szczególnym przedstawieniem syntezy sygnałów w otwartym układzie sterowania mających na celu wymuszenie zadanej odpowiedzi. Praktyczny przykład zastosowano dla rozproszonego procesu obliczeniowego z przesyłaniem danych do systemu sterowania wybranego procesu technologicznego oraz przedstawiono wyniki obliczeń numerycznych.
EN
The paper deals with the problem of evaluating the performance of job-shop systems under a cyclic manufacturing process. This process for each job is specified uniquely. Modelling based on timed event graphs terminology allows the performance of a system of repetitive production processes to be evaluated. The objective of the schedule production is to minimize the cycle time and the number of jobs that are actually required in the process. The considered problem is specified as a linear programming problem and is solved by a heuristic algorithm.
PL
rtykuł dotyczy oszacowania wydajności systemów typu job-shop, w których występują cykliczne procesy produkcyjne. Proces produkcyjny jest jednoznacznie określony dla każdego zadania. Modelowanie oparte na terminologii czasowych grafów znakowanych pozwala oszacować wydajność systemu cyklicznych procesów produkcyjnych. Celem planowania produkcji jest minimalizacja czasu cyklu i liczby zadań wymaganych w procesie. Rozważany problem przedstawiony jest jako problem programowania liniowego i rozwiązywany za pomocą algorytmu heurystycznego
3
Content available remote Stabilising feedback in Max-Plus linear models of discrete processes
EN
This article relates to a synthesising output feedback that is used to control a network of discrete events. The feedback stabilises the system without reducing its initial throughput and its synthesis is mainly based on the theory of residues and the Kleene operator. This article suggests some theoretical results and mathematical foundations of max-plus algebra theory, and in particularly, discusses various other aspects of controlling discrete processes and their modelling in the context of a linear max-plus system.
PL
Artykuł dotyczy syntezy sprzężenia zwrotnego w sterowaniu siecią zdarzeń dyskretnych. Sprzężenie zwrotne służy do stabilizacji systemu bez zmniejszenia jego początkowej przepustowości i jego synteza opiera się głównie na wynikach teorii residuów i operatora Kleene’a. W artykule zasygnalizowano pewne wyniki teoretyczne i wprowadzono matematyczne podstawy max-plus algebry. Omówiono także inne aspekty sterowania procesami dyskretnymi oraz ich modelowanie w kategoriach liniowego systemu max-plus.
4
Content available remote Max-Plus linear system in control of data processing
EN
The increasing complexity of information processing in distributed computer systems and microprocessors requires the use of time-saving devices and extended capacities of transmission channels. Processes in computers systems need effective processing time. This article describes an application of the theory of the Max Plus Linear System (MPLS) to controlling digital information processing and transmission time in information systems. System processes are described by an MPLS state equation and an MPLS output equation. The MPLS model makes use of formal mathematical methods of max-plus algebra which include maximization and addition operations in the domain of non-negative real numbers with the addition of minus infinity. The input data and the structure of the processes under consideration are represented by the Timed Event Graph (TEG) formalism constituting a special case of Timed Petri Nets. The suggested MPLS methods are useful for investigating selected properties of network models. They may be applied, among others, to evaluate performance criteria, cycle time, predictive control etc. This article presents the theoretical considerations used to determine the input signals controlling discrete processes, which are then illustrated with examples of numerical computations.
PL
Zwiększająca się złożoność procesów przetwarzania informacji w rozproszonych systemach komputerowych i mikroprocesorowych wymaga oszczędnego wykorzystania czasu pracy urządzeń i zwiększonej pojemności kanałów transmisyjnych. Procesy w systemach komputerowych potrzebują efektywnego czasu przetwarzania W niniejszym opracowaniu przedstawiono zastosowanie teorii max-plus liniowego systemu (MPLS) w sterowaniu czasem przetwarzania informacji i czasem transmisji informacji cyfrowej w systemach informatycznych. System procesów opisany jest w przestrzeni MPLS równaniem stanu i równaniem wyjścia. Model MPLS jest oparty na formalnych matematycznych metodach max plus algebry, które są wyposażone w operacje maksymalizacji i dodawania w dziedzinie nieujemnych liczb rzeczywistych rozszerzonych o minus nieskończoność. Dane wejściowe i struktura rozważanych procesów są określone przez formalizm czasowych sieci zdarzeń jako szczególnego przypadku czasowych sieci Petri’ego. Zaproponowane metody MPLS są użyteczne w badania wybranych właściwości sieci. Miedzy innymi mogą być one zastosowane do oceny wydajności, czasu cyklu, sterowania predykcyjnego, itp. W artykule zastosowano teoretyczne rozważania określające wejściowe sygnały sterujące procesem dyskretnym oraz przedstawiono przykładowy wyniki z numerycznych obliczeń.
5
Content available remote Szeregowanie zadań cyklicznych z wykorzystaniem algorytmów priorytetowych
PL
W artykule przedstawione jest zagadnienie szeregowania zadań cyklicznych w systemach czasu rzeczywistego. Oprogramowanie aplikacyjne systemów, najczęściej składa się z tego typu zadań o różnych ograniczeniach czasowych, które nie mogą być przekroczone. Stosowaną metodą szeregowania niezależnych zadań cyklicznych jest przydzielanie im priorytetów. Strategia doboru priorytetów oraz zasada posługiwania się nimi określona jest algorytmem szeregowania. Rozważane są priorytetowe algorytmy RMS, DMS oraz EDF, dla których przedstawione są warunki szeregowalności.
EN
This paper is devoted to the scheduling of cyclic tasks in real-time systems. The application programs of such systems have been defined as those containing cyclic tasks that have deadlines that cannot be missed. The priority algorithms: RMS, DMS and EDF for scheduling set of independent cyclic tasks are considered. There are several rules basing on which the priorities are assigned to the tasks and then the tasks are being scheduled. Schedulability constrains are considered which guarantee the deadlines of cyclic tasks.
6
Content available remote Performance model of cyclic processes
EN
This paper presents the use of both Petri nets and max-plus algebra formalism for modeling dynamic behaviour of system with cyclic processes. A cyclic processes system contains elements, which can operate in parallel while at the same time. They can have cooperative and competitive relationships. The research is focused on a design and control at the lowest operational level of the system. The considered processes are sequential and cyclic. As the performance evaluation measure the cycle time of the system is chosen.
PL
W artykule przedstawiono zastosowanie formalizmów sieci Petriego i max-plus algebry w modelowaniu systemu procesów cyklicznych. Procesy przebiegają równolegle, współpracują ze sobą lub współzawodniczą w dostępie do wspólnych zasobów. Rozważania przeprowadzono na poziomie sterowania operacyjnego. Oceny wydajności dokonano ze względu na czas cyklu pracy systemu.
EN
This paper presents the use of Max-Plus algebra in modelling dynamic behaviour of a system with discrete cyclic processes. The job-shop system is considered, where scheduling is one of the most basic problems to be solved within manufacturing industry. The research is focused on a design and control at the lowest level of the system. The modelling and control on the operational level are developed. The considered here processes are sequential and cyclic. Timed Petri nets are used to specify the considered system. The MaxPlus algebraic technique to handle systems under consideration is proposed. As the performance evaluation measure the cycle time of the system is chosen. The MaxPlus algebra represents linear algebraic form of discrete systems.
PL
Artykuł przedstawia zastosowanie Max-Plus algebry w modelowaniu dynamicznych, cyklicznych procesów dyskretnych. Rozważany jest system równoległych procesów produkcyjnych. Każdy z procesów jest sekwencyjny i cykliczny. Sterowanie w systemie odbywa się na poziomie operacyjnym. Do specyfikacji procesów wykorzystano czasowe sieci Petriego. Ocenę wydajności pracy systemu przeprowadzono na gruncie teorii MaxPlus algebry.
8
Content available remote Zastosowanie metod ewolucyjnych w optymalizacji cyklicznych procesów dyskretnych
PL
W artykule rozważany jest problem minimalizacji czasu cyklu w systemie cyklicznych procesów dyskretnych. Modelowanie i sterowanie odbywa się na poziomie operacyjnym. Do modelowania systemu wykorzystano czasowe sieci Petriego. Na podstawie modelu sieci Petriego zdefiniowano czas cyklu przebiegu procesów. Czas cyklu pracy systemu przyjęto jako miarę wydajności systemu. Zaproponowano algorytm oparty na idei algorytmu ewolucyjnego, uwzględniający cechy modelowanego systemu. Rozważane jest zagadnienie utrzymania założonej produkcyjności systemu przy minimalnej liczbie wyrobów przebywających jednocześnie w systemie. Do rozwiązania rozważanego problemu użyto algorytmu ewolucyjnego.
EN
The paper presents an algorithm for optimizing in flexible system of cyclic production processes. The problem work-in-process reduction while reaching a given productivity is considered. The modelling and control on operational level of production control hierarchy are developed. Timed Petri nets for modelling is utilized. As a performance evaluation measure of system the cycle time is selected. The maximum throughput of system is achieved for minimal cycle time. Due to known of complexity of this problem a genetic algorithm is provided.
PL
W artykule przedstawiono algorytm do równoważenia obciążeń maszyn w elastycznym systemie cyklicznych procesów produkcyjnych. Rozważane jest zagadnienie utrzymania założonej produkcyjności systemu przy minimalnej liczbie wyrobów przebywających jednocześnie w systemie. Modelowanie i sterowanie odbywa się na poziomie operacyjnym. Do modelowania systemu wykorzystano czasowe sieci Petriego. Czas cyklu pracy systemu przyjęto jako miarę wydajności systemu. Do rozwiązania rozważanego problemu użyto algorytmu genetycznego.
EN
The paper presents an algorithm for balance the machine workloads in flexible system of cyclic production processes. The problem work-in-process reduction while reaching a given productivity is considered The modelling and control on operational level of production control hierarchy are developed. Timed Petri nets for modelling is utilized. As a performance evaluation measure of system the cycle time is selected. The maximum throughput of system is achieved for minimal cycle time. Due to known of complexity of this problem a genetic algorithm is provided.
first rewind previous Strona / 1 next fast forward last
JavaScript jest wyłączony w Twojej przeglądarce internetowej. Włącz go, a następnie odśwież stronę, aby móc w pełni z niej korzystać.